diff --git a/trunk/configure b/trunk/configure index b29d709cb..4b041e8a2 100755 --- a/trunk/configure +++ b/trunk/configure @@ -363,7 +363,7 @@ CORE_OBJS="${MODULE_OBJS[@]}" MODULE_ID="KERNEL" MODULE_DEPENDS=("CORE") ModuleLibIncs=(${SRS_OBJS_DIR}) -MODULE_FILES=("srs_kernel_error" "srs_kernel_log" "srs_kernel_stream" "srs_kernel_buffer" +MODULE_FILES=("srs_kernel_error" "srs_kernel_log" "srs_kernel_stream" "srs_kernel_utility" "srs_kernel_flv" "srs_kernel_codec" "srs_kernel_file" "srs_kernel_consts") KERNEL_INCS="src/kernel"; MODULE_DIR=${KERNEL_INCS} . auto/modules.sh @@ -374,7 +374,7 @@ MODULE_ID="RTMP" MODULE_DEPENDS=("CORE" "KERNEL") ModuleLibIncs=(${SRS_OBJS_DIR} ${LibSSLRoot}) MODULE_FILES=("srs_protocol_amf0" "srs_protocol_io" "srs_protocol_stack" "srs_protocol_rtmp" - "srs_protocol_handshake" "srs_protocol_utility" "srs_protocol_msg_array") + "srs_protocol_handshake" "srs_protocol_utility" "srs_protocol_msg_array" "srs_protocol_buffer") RTMP_INCS="src/rtmp"; MODULE_DIR=${RTMP_INCS} . auto/modules.sh RTMP_OBJS="${MODULE_OBJS[@]}" # diff --git a/trunk/src/app/srs_app_hls.cpp b/trunk/src/app/srs_app_hls.cpp index 8cd71c8e1..4915514e6 100644 --- a/trunk/src/app/srs_app_hls.cpp +++ b/trunk/src/app/srs_app_hls.cpp @@ -68,7 +68,7 @@ using namespace std; #include #include #include -#include +#include // max PES packets size to flush the video. #define SRS_AUTO_HLS_AUDIO_CACHE_SIZE 1024 * 1024 diff --git a/trunk/src/kernel/srs_kernel_buffer.cpp b/trunk/src/rtmp/srs_protocol_buffer.cpp similarity index 98% rename from trunk/src/kernel/srs_kernel_buffer.cpp rename to trunk/src/rtmp/srs_protocol_buffer.cpp index 89c6f1672..b371e2f04 100644 --- a/trunk/src/kernel/srs_kernel_buffer.cpp +++ b/trunk/src/rtmp/srs_protocol_buffer.cpp @@ -21,7 +21,7 @@ IN AN ACTION OF CONTRACT, TORT OR OTHERWISE, ARISING FROM, OUT OF OR IN CONNECTION WITH THE SOFTWARE OR THE USE OR OTHER DEALINGS IN THE SOFTWARE. */ -#include +#include #include #include diff --git a/trunk/src/kernel/srs_kernel_buffer.hpp b/trunk/src/rtmp/srs_protocol_buffer.hpp similarity index 98% rename from trunk/src/kernel/srs_kernel_buffer.hpp rename to trunk/src/rtmp/srs_protocol_buffer.hpp index 681b65a95..ff6ac02c7 100644 --- a/trunk/src/kernel/srs_kernel_buffer.hpp +++ b/trunk/src/rtmp/srs_protocol_buffer.hpp @@ -25,7 +25,7 @@ CONNECTION WITH THE SOFTWARE OR THE USE OR OTHER DEALINGS IN THE SOFTWARE. #define SRS_KERNEL_BUFFER_HPP /* -#include +#include */ #include diff --git a/trunk/src/rtmp/srs_protocol_io.hpp b/trunk/src/rtmp/srs_protocol_io.hpp index bc816309f..f4b2d4603 100644 --- a/trunk/src/rtmp/srs_protocol_io.hpp +++ b/trunk/src/rtmp/srs_protocol_io.hpp @@ -35,7 +35,7 @@ CONNECTION WITH THE SOFTWARE OR THE USE OR OTHER DEALINGS IN THE SOFTWARE. #include #endif -#include +#include /** * the system io reader/writer architecture: diff --git a/trunk/src/srs/srs.upp b/trunk/src/srs/srs.upp index 8e3d6ff11..3e0b8a62a 100755 --- a/trunk/src/srs/srs.upp +++ b/trunk/src/srs/srs.upp @@ -16,8 +16,6 @@ file ..\core\srs_core_autofree.hpp, ..\core\srs_core_autofree.cpp, kernel readonly separator, - ..\kernel\srs_kernel_buffer.hpp, - ..\kernel\srs_kernel_buffer.cpp, ..\kernel\srs_kernel_codec.hpp, ..\kernel\srs_kernel_codec.cpp, ..\kernel\srs_kernel_consts.hpp, @@ -37,6 +35,8 @@ file rtmp-protocol readonly separator, ..\rtmp\srs_protocol_amf0.hpp, ..\rtmp\srs_protocol_amf0.cpp, + ..\rtmp\srs_protocol_buffer.hpp, + ..\rtmp\srs_protocol_buffer.cpp, ..\rtmp\srs_protocol_handshake.hpp, ..\rtmp\srs_protocol_handshake.cpp, ..\rtmp\srs_protocol_io.hpp, diff --git a/trunk/src/utest/srs_utest_kernel.hpp b/trunk/src/utest/srs_utest_kernel.hpp index 44b7fd676..11d220e95 100644 --- a/trunk/src/utest/srs_utest_kernel.hpp +++ b/trunk/src/utest/srs_utest_kernel.hpp @@ -31,7 +31,7 @@ CONNECTION WITH THE SOFTWARE OR THE USE OR OTHER DEALINGS IN THE SOFTWARE. #include #include -#include +#include class MockBufferReader: public ISrsBufferReader { diff --git a/trunk/src/utest/srs_utest_protocol.hpp b/trunk/src/utest/srs_utest_protocol.hpp index 8ffb69112..b97d8fbe9 100644 --- a/trunk/src/utest/srs_utest_protocol.hpp +++ b/trunk/src/utest/srs_utest_protocol.hpp @@ -34,7 +34,7 @@ CONNECTION WITH THE SOFTWARE OR THE USE OR OTHER DEALINGS IN THE SOFTWARE. #include #include -#include +#include #ifdef SRS_AUTO_SSL using namespace _srs_internal;